Crazecat Alternatives

Crazecat is described as 'A full-featured download manager that supports downloading BitTorrent, Magnet, etc' and is a download manager in the audio & music category. There are more than 10 alternatives to Crazecat for a variety of platforms, including Windows, Linux, Mac, Mozilla Firefox and Google Chrome apps. The best Crazecat alternative is JDownloader, which is free. Other great apps like Crazecat are DownThemAll, AB Download Manager, Free Download Manager and Xtreme Download Manager.
